News Feeds and Feed Readers: What, Why and How?
What?
News Feeds are online content sent to you from a website.
To receive News Feeds you must have a feed reader, often called an aggregator,
installed on your computer or your web browser.
With a Feed Reader installed, you will be able to subscribe to your favourite
website and receive content in any format.
Feed reading is a pull technology, which means you have to go get it.
This is different from an email list (push technology), which sends the
content to you automatically.

Why?
News Feeds and Feed Readers make it easier for you to keep track of a large
number of your favorite Web sites or blogs, without having to remember to
check each site manually or clutter your email Inbox. You can now customize
your online experience by subscribing to specific content feeds and aggregating
this information in one place to be read when you're ready.
